Identifikatorer i C brukes til å navngi ulike elementer i programmet som variabler, funksjoner, strukturer osv. Her er noen regler og retningslinjer for identifikatorer i C:
- En identifikator må starte med en bokstav (A-Z eller a-z) eller en understreking (_).
- Etterfølgende tegn kan være bokstaver, sifre (0-9) eller understreker.
- C-identifikatorer skiller mellom store og små bokstaver (som betyr at _x og _X er forskjellige identifikatorer).
- Nøkkelord (reserverte ord i C som int, float, struct osv.) skal ikke brukes som identifikatorer.
- En identifikator kan ikke være lengre enn 31 tegn (selv om de fleste kompilatorer støtter lengre identifikatorer, anbefales det å holde seg innenfor denne grensen for kompatibilitet).
- Identifikatorer bør følge en konsistent og beskrivende navnekonvensjon for bedre lesbarhet og forståelse av koden.
- Unngå å bruke spesialtegn eller mellomrom i identifikatorer siden de ikke er tillatt i C.